Q: Is 2,361,604 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 2,361,604 is not a prime number.

Why is 2,361,604 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 2361604 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 14 28 49 98 196 12,049 24,098 48,196 84,343 168,686 337,372 590,401 1,180,802 and 2,361,604, with no remainder.

Since 2,361,604 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,361,604, it is not a prime number.
